Neb. state auditor jumps parties
Aug 18 2006 2:52PM (CT)
LINCOLN, Neb. (AP) - The GOP lost its lock on the top state government offices this week when State Auditor Kate Witek jumped to the Democratic party just a few months after campaigning as Republican Tom Osborne's runningmate in a failed gubernatorial bid.
